Two girls of different background, one a immigrant from Turkey and the other a girl that needs to get out of her fathers shadow both apply to the police academy were they become close friends.
This is a film that is what we in Sweden call "småputtrig", i.e. it kind of just "simmers along", like a pot of stew on a stove. Its not going nowhere, and not much is really happening, except a bit of heating and the creation of small bubbles. Actually, this film also simmers on a rather low heating, a 4 out of 10 heating, that is. Its never above a 5 in the funniness respect.
As to tie together the story of two girls trying to get into the police academy in Stockholm, they get to become mavericks, tracking down a criminal in the silliest "Kalle Blomkvist" fashion imaginable. This lowers the whole film, a couple of extra degrees, and reduces its "småputtrighet".
